I've been trying to get my company's system hooked up and I can't get the IP phones to connect to the 840VS unit. I've been in contact with their tech support but they haven't been able to help me.
The phones I'm trying to connect are Talkswitch model # 9112i
The 840VS unit is connected to a Linksys BEFSR41 Router.
Mapped ports:

69 UDP
80 TCP
5060 UDP
6000-6006 UDP

Is this unit even compatible with that router?

Please help
